JOHNSON CITY, Tenn. (WJHL) — The Washington County Memory Gardens in Tennessee is organizing a Christmas toy drive aimed at supporting children and families who are experiencing loss. The initiative will run through December 9, providing a chance for the community to contribute to a heartfelt cause. Kristi Weber, a representative from Washington County Memory Gardens, emphasized that they are welcoming donations suitable for newborns, children, and teenagers up to 19 years of age. “The donated gifts will be thoughtfully distributed to families who are navigating through tough times,” she explained.
